What is Oravig?
Oravig (miconazole) is an antifungal medication formulated as a buccal tablet, specifically designed for the local treatment of oropharyngeal candidiasis, commonly known as oral thrush, in adults. The buccal tablet adheres to the gum and delivers miconazole directly at the site of infection, offering a convenient once-daily dosing that dissolves slowly to maintain therapeutic drug levels throughout the day.Side Effects

Warnings
- Call your doctor if your symptoms do not improve or if they get worse.
- Unusual bleeding or bruising.
- Make sure your doctor knows if you are pregnant or breastfeeding, or if you have liver disease.
- This medicine may cause a serious type of allergic reaction called anaphylaxis. Anaphylaxis can be life-threatening and requires immediate medical attention. Call your doctor right away if you have a rash; itching; hoarseness; trouble breathing; trouble swallowing; or any swelling of your hands, face, or mouth while you are using this medicine.
